Troubleshooting Common Issues with the Case 1845C Skid Steer Loader
#1
Introduction
The Case 1845C Skid Steer Loader is a versatile and durable machine, widely used in construction, landscaping, and agricultural applications. Powered by a 4-cylinder Cummins engine, it offers reliable performance. However, like all machinery, it is susceptible to wear and tear, especially considering its age. Understanding common issues and their solutions can help maintain its efficiency and longevity.
1. Hydraulic System Failures
Hydraulic system issues are among the most reported problems with the 1845C. Users have experienced sudden loss of boom and drive functions, often without prior warning signs. One such instance involved a machine that lost both boom and drive power after dumping a bucket of dirt, with the engine continuing to run smoothly. Upon inspection, the hydraulic pumps and hoses appeared intact, leading to further investigation into potential causes.
Potential Causes:
  • Coupler Failures: The coupler connecting the engine to the hydraulic pump can wear out or strip, leading to a loss of hydraulic power.
  • Hydraulic Pump Issues: Problems within the hydraulic pump, such as internal wear or seal failures, can disrupt fluid flow.
  • Electrical Connections: Loose or corroded electrical connections can affect solenoids and sensors, leading to erratic hydraulic behavior.
2. Drive Motor Problems
Drive motor issues can manifest as uneven power delivery, with one side becoming weaker than the other, particularly after the machine warms up. In one case, the right drive motor exhibited reduced performance even after replacement, prompting further diagnosis.
Diagnostic Steps:
  • Pressure Testing: Install a pressure gauge in the drive motor ports to assess hydraulic pressure.
  • Relief Valve Inspection: Check the relief valves for proper function, as they regulate pressure within the system.
  • Seal Condition: Inspect the seals within the drive motor for wear or damage, as degraded seals can lead to power loss.
3. Fuel System Challenges
Fuel system issues can prevent the engine from starting or cause it to stall unexpectedly. Common causes include air trapped in the fuel lines after running out of diesel, faulty fuel shutoff solenoids, or clogged fuel filters.
Troubleshooting Tips:
  • Bleed the Fuel System: Follow the manufacturer's procedure to remove air from the fuel lines.
  • Inspect the Fuel Shutoff Solenoid: Ensure it operates correctly, even if it's receiving the proper voltage.
  • Check Fuel Filters: Replace clogged filters and inspect the fuel lines for leaks or blockages.
4. Electrical and Relay Issues
Electrical problems, such as faulty relays or corroded terminals, can lead to intermittent engine stalls or failure to start. For instance, a corroded battery relay with a broken terminal was identified as the cause of starting issues in a 1845C skid steer.
Recommended Actions:
  • Inspect Relays and Fuses: Check for signs of overheating, corrosion, or damage.
  • Clean Electrical Connections: Ensure all terminals are free from corrosion and securely connected.
  • Test Battery Voltage: Verify that the battery provides adequate voltage for starting.
5. Maintenance and Preventative Measures
Regular maintenance is crucial to prevent common issues:
  • Hydraulic Fluid and Filter Replacement: Change hydraulic fluid and filters at recommended intervals to ensure optimal performance.
  • Inspect Seals and Hoses: Regularly check for leaks or signs of wear.
  • Monitor Electrical Components: Periodically test relays, fuses, and wiring for integrity.
